CUP gets grant to make COVID-19 tools for parents

CUP is proud to receive an Immediate Response Grant from Brooklyn Community Foundation to support our work to create COVID-19 specific tools.

We’ll be working with our amazing partners at Brooklyn Defender Services on new materials that provide parents with information on their rights while navigating the NYC Administration for Children’s Services during the pandemic. Stay tuned for more updates on this project!
